Hyosung ride high in Kolkata

Kolkata plays host to a Hyosung Hy Ryders club meet, witness around 45 bike owners taking part.

The 12th of May 2013 saw around 45 Hyosung motorcycle owners as part of the Hy Ryders club converge at the Hyosung dealership in Kolkata for a 65 kilometre ride outside the city. This cavalcade of Hyosung motorcycles consisted of the entire line-up in the country which is the GT250R, GT650R, GT650N, ST7 and the recently launched Aquila Pro. The ride was flagged of in the wee hours of the morning followed by a safety briefing. 

The Korean bike major along with DSK Motowheels aim to promote the superbiking culture in the country by the way of its Hy Ryders club. This also gives Hyosung bike owners a chance to unwind and get away from their hectic schedules. Hyosung plan to organise these Hy Ryders club meets in various cities in the country in the near future.
